HP DeskJet 4152e - The HP DeskJet 4152e is an affordable home printer
that covers the basics - print, scan, copy, plus Mobile Fax via the
HP app and adds a 35-sheet ADF so you can scan multi-page documents
without lifting the lid for every page. It’s part of the DeskJet 4100e
family, so software and manuals live on the 4100e series support pages.
Highlights:
- 35-sheet ADF handles up to 8.5 × 14 in (legal) for quick multi-page scans.
- Everyday speeds: up to 8.5 ppm black / 5.5 ppm color (ISO)—fine for light home use.
- Simple connectivity: Wi-Fi (2.4 GHz) and USB; guided setup via HP’s app.
- Functions: print, copy, scan, send mobile fax (through HP app).
Full Specifications:
- Functions: Print / Copy / Scan; Mobile Fax (app-based)
- Print speed (ISO): up to 8.5 ppm (black), 5.5 ppm (color)
- Print resolution: up to 1200 × 1200 (black); up to 4800 × 1200 optimized (color on photo paper)
- Paper handling: 60-sheet input, 25-sheet output; manual duplex
- ADF: 35 sheets; max scan size via ADF 8.5 × 14 in; flatbed max 8.5 × 11.69 in
- Scanner: CIS; up to 1200 dpi optical; saves JPEG/TIFF/PDF/BMP/PNG
- Duty cycle (max): up to 1,000 pages/month (recommended usage lower for best results)

Setup tips (quick)
- Windows 10/11: Use the Full-feature package from the model page and follow the wizard for USB or Wi-Fi.
- macOS: Run HP Easy Start - it detects your macOS version and installs the right components; AirPrint can be used for a quick add.
- Linux: Install the latest HPLIP, then run hp-setup to discover the printer on USB or network.
